WebThe area separation wall is designed to allow for collapse of the construction on the fire-exposed side, without collapse of the entire wall. To do this, aluminum breakaway clips attach the separation wall to the adjacent framing. When one side of the separation wall is exposed to fire, the clips are designed to soften and break away. WebMar 20, 2015 · Sometimes “breakaway” walls are used on the first story, which would be used for parking or storage only. The walls are designed to easily break away in a storm surge without harming the structure of the house. ... Breakaway wall means a wall that is not a part of the structural support of the building and is intended through its design and construction to collapse under specific lateral loading forces, without causing damage to the elevated portion of the building or supporting foundation systems..
